Company DescriptionSyngenta Seeds is one of the world’s largest developers and producers of seed for farmers, commercial growers, retailers and small seed companies. Syngenta seeds improve the quality and yields of crops. High-quality seeds ensure better and more productive crops, which is why farmers invest in them. Advanced seeds help mitigate risks such as disease and drought and allow farmers to grow food using less land, less water and fewer inputs.Syngenta Seeds brings farmers more vigorous, stronger, resistant plants, including innovative hybrid varieties and biotech crops that can thrive even in challenging growing conditions.Job DescriptionRole purposeLead R&D Seeds Operations (cross-crop) at Ramon, Samara and Krasnodar & accompanying activites.Ensure effective operation to deliver new Seeds products aligned to commercial strategy and optimizing the use of R&D resources to deliver the approved portfolio in line with operational budget targets for the site.AccountabilitiesOperationsFully accountable for delivery of cross-crop Seeds R&D operations at the Ramon, Samara, and Krasnodar sitesClosely interaction with JV “ Golden Seeds” concerning SF R&D development stages.
